Judgement of Solomon
Based on an engraving by Boetićus A. van Bolwert after a painting by Peter Paul Rubens. Circa 1650.

FEMINEAS DIRIMIT REGIS PRUDENTIA LITES JUSTICA
This rare embroidery is an example of fine professional work being produced in Europe during the mid 17th century. Embroidered in chenille, silk woven metal brocade (nue) and metallic silver and gold thread on a part painted satin-weave silk ground.
A comparision should be made with another embroidery 'The Revenge of Queen Thomyris over Cyrus' dated 1655 in the Holburne Museum, Bath
Ref: Telling Tales with Threads pub. Holburne Museum, Bath

Framed size: 51 x 65 cm (20 x 25.5in)
